Boiler Control Inspection

A boiler is a mechanical installation element used to store and use water from different heat sources. Boilers use hot water boilers, steam boilers, solar collectors, heat pumps or electric heaters as heat sources. They are produced in different types mainly for boilers, serpentine boiler (copper pipe or steel pipe), electric boiler, fast boiler, conventional type boiler (walled boiler), combi boiler or jacketed boiler.

Double-coil or single-coil boilers are generally used in hotels, restaurants, villas or spaces requiring hot water and are connected to a steam boiler, solar collector or hot water. In general, the storage of such painters is a metal whose inner surfaces are coated with a glassy material called enamel.

Electric boilers are generally used where there is no hot water source. This type of boiler, hot water boiler, heat pump, steam boiler, solar collector and other facilities that do not have facilities that work with electrical energy.

The volume of the fast boiler is smaller than that of the serpentine tank. This type of boiler is used in places where small amount of hot water is needed in a short time. In our country and the world is increasing use lately. This is the most popular type of boiler.

Classic type boiler is the most widely used boiler type since the first day. However, such boilers take up more space and supply hot water in a longer period than the new ones. As such, it has lost its former prevalence and is now in less demand. In addition, these types of boilers are called walled boilers, because the tank surface is coated and painted with hot dip. Conventional boilers are therefore not hygienically suitable.

Today, especially in hot areas, combi boilers operating by using solar energy and providing hygienic hot water are used.

Regardless of which type is used, for the safe operation of the boilers, the installation and operation of the boiler must be carried out in accordance with the rules and regular inspections and inspections must be performed in a timely manner without skipping.

Control and Inspection Principles of Boilers

The operating system of the boilers is no different from the water boilers. Therefore, it is subject to the Regulation on Health and Safety Conditions in the Use of Work Equipment issued by the Ministry of Labor and Social Security. In accordance with this regulation, regular inspections and inspections of boilers are carried out in accordance with TS EN 12952-6 standard. The full name of this standard is as follows: TS EN 12952-6 Water tube boilers and auxiliary installations - Part 6: Inspection during manufacture. Documentation and marking of pressure-exposed parts.

In areas where people live together, it is more economical to use centralized hot water preparation systems instead of producing individual hot water. In particular, daily hot water consumption is high in places such as apartments, factories, barracks, hospitals and hotels. Installing central hot water preparation systems in these places saves both fuel and manpower. Hot water boilers for use are both useful and economical in this respect.

The operating principle of the boiler is to supply water at a constant temperature up to 90 degrees. Therefore, it is necessary to use a separate boiler in the supply of the boiler. However, it is also possible to heat the building and boiler from the same boiler. Since hot water boiler is involved, test and inspection works must be done by mechanical engineers, machine technicians or high technicians.
